Create a Consistent Cleaning Schedule
One of the most effective cleaning practices is establishing a regular cleaning schedule.
Daily Tasks
- Empty trash bins
- Wipe down desks and workstations
- Disinfect high-touch surfaces
- Clean break room counters
- Sanitize restroom fixtures
Weekly Tasks
- Vacuum carpets and rugs
- Mop hard floors
- Dust furniture and shelves
- Clean windows and glass surfaces
- Sanitize shared office equipment
Monthly Tasks
- Deep clean carpets
- Clean air vents
- Wash walls and baseboards
- Organize storage areas
A structured schedule ensures cleaning tasks are completed consistently.
Prioritize High-Touch Surfaces
High-touch surfaces are among the most common sources of germs in an office environment.
These areas include:
- Door handles
- Light switches
- Keyboards and computer mice
- Telephones
- Shared printers and copiers
- Conference room tables
Regular disinfection of these surfaces helps reduce the spread of bacteria and viruses.

Maintain Clean Restrooms
Restrooms are one of the most important areas to keep clean in any office.
Best practices include:
- Daily disinfection of sinks and toilets
- Restocking soap and paper products
- Emptying waste bins regularly
- Cleaning mirrors and countertops
- Mopping floors frequently
A clean restroom supports employee health and creates a positive impression on visitors.
Pay Attention to Break Rooms and Kitchens
Shared kitchen areas can quickly become sources of germs and unpleasant odors if neglected.
Important cleaning tasks include:
- Cleaning countertops and tables
- Wiping down appliances
- Emptying refrigerators regularly
- Removing food waste promptly
- Sanitizing sinks and faucets
Maintaining a clean break room helps create a healthier workplace.
Improve Indoor Air Quality
Dust and allergens can negatively impact employee comfort and health.
To improve air quality:
- Vacuum carpets regularly
- Dust surfaces frequently
- Replace HVAC filters as recommended
- Keep air vents clean
- Reduce clutter that collects dust
Better air quality can improve focus, comfort, and overall well-being.
